Releasing a clearance is a critical step in ensuring the safety and proper operation of a worksite, particularly in contexts involving cranes and diggers. The correct answer emphasizes the importance of ensuring that all employees are clear from any potential hazards associated with the task before removing tags or other safety indicators.

When all employees are clear, it indicates that no one is in the area that could be affected by the equipment's operation. In addition, ensuring that grounds have been removed is vital because it minimizes the risk of electrical hazards. Removing tags without confirming these conditions could lead to dangerous situations, as it might indicate that operations can resume while individuals are still in a hazardous zone.

This process not only protects the personnel on-site but also aligns with safety regulations and protocols, which mandate a thorough review of conditions before it is considered safe to resume work.
